Overview of the SUI Network: Design and Features

SUI is a new Layer 1 blockchain protocol designed for scalability and security. It utilizes an innovative consensus mechanism called Proof-of-Stake (PoS) with a novel "Secure Epoch" feature. This allows for high transaction throughput while maintaining data integrity.

SUI's native token, SUI, serves multiple purposes within the network:

  • Transaction Fees: SUI is used to pay for gas fees associated with transactions.
  • Security: SUI holders can participate in staking to secure the network and earn rewards.
  • Governance: SUI coin holders have voting rights to participate in network decision-making.

Market Competitiveness: Comparison with Leading Rivals

1. Solana:

  • Faster transaction speed than SUI, but higher transaction fees.
  • Less decentralized than SUI, with a smaller validator set.
  • Applications: DeFi, NFTs, gaming.

2. Polygon:

  • Compatible with Ethereum, providing a scaling solution for Ethereum-based projects.
  • Proof-of-Stake consensus, similar to SUI, but with lower transaction speed.
  • Applications: DeFi, gaming, enterprise.

3. Avalanche:

  • High transaction speed and scalability, comparable to SUI.
  • Deploys multiple blockchains, each with its own validator set and consensus parameters.
  • Applications: DeFi, enterprise, gaming.

Ecosystem Growth: Developer Adoption and Community Engagement

SUI's ecosystem is growing rapidly, attracting developers and community members. The project has launched several grant programs and hackathons to support early-stage projects.

Notable Partnerships:

  • OpenSea: Integration for NFT trading on SUI Network.
  • Chainlink: Oracle services for secure data provision to SUI blockchain.
  • Circle: Collaboration for SUI-based stablecoin issuance.

FAQs on SUI Coin: Common Questions and Answers

1. What is the total supply of SUI coins?

  • 2 billion SUI, released over several years.

2. How can I earn SUI coins?

  • Staking SUI in the network
  • Participating in validator nodes
  • Contribution to open-source projects

3. What are the risks associated with investing in SUI?

  • Market fluctuations: SUI coin value can be affected by market conditions and competition.
  • Development risks: Unforeseen delays or challenges in the network development.
  • Regulatory risks: Changes in regulations could impact the adoption and value of SUI.
